About Mermaid Down
A brutal encounter with a fishing crew leaves a mermaid badly wounded and unable to return to the sea. After her tail is removed she’s rescued by a stranger who seems to help, but instead confines her inside an institution for young women labeled as mentally disturbed. Surrounded by staff and patients who insist she’s delusional, she has to rely on raw survival instincts to get through each day, piece together what happened, and look for any opening to escape. The film keeps its focus tight and ominous, favoring atmosphere, physical horror, and the strain of being trapped in a world that refuses to believe you.
Released in 2019, the movie was written and directed by Jeffrey Grellman, and features Alexandra Bokova as the mermaid, supported by Meggan Kaiser and Burt Culver. It’s an independent production that leaned on practical effects and mood over blockbuster scale.
Audience scores average about 6.5 out of 10 based on hundreds of votes, and critical reaction was mixed to positive. Reviewers highlighted its unsettling visuals, tactile makeup and practical effects, and tense mood, while some found the pacing uneven. The film raises themes of exploitation, bodily autonomy, isolation, and the violence of disbelief.
Among genre fans it’s become a talked-about title for turning mermaid lore into a harsh, modern nightmare. Viewers and critics often point to its stark premise and memorable imagery, and it’s been shared in horror circles as an example of grim, small-scale creature cinema that refuses to feel cute or romantic.
Commercially the film had a limited theatrical run and went on to reach most viewers via VOD and streaming platforms. It didn’t have a wide box office presence, but its visibility grew through word of mouth among horror communities and niche streaming playlists.
